The solicitation for this project will be posted to Fed Biz Opps on or about September 12, 2006 with responses due on September 22, 2006. The Contractor shall prepare a Biological Assessment (BA) for Federal, Wallowa-Whitman and Umatilla National Forests, ongoing actions that may affect listed fish species or designated critical habitat that occur in Lower Grande Ronde Subbasin from data that resides at the District office; within the Wallowa-Whitman National Forest GIS database; or within other databases used by the Wallowa-Whimtan National Forest. Ongoing and proposed actions include, but not limited to rangeland grazing and range improvement maintenance; transportation systems and road maintenance; recreation activities, such as campground maintenance, trail maintenance, etc.; and vegetation management projects, such as fuels reductions actions, timber harvest, etc.; or other actions identified by analysis of existing data currently in District files. The analysis area is located on the Wallowa Valley Ranger District of the Wallowa-Whitman National Forest. The District office is located in Enterprise, Oregon.
